Publication number: 20200084222Abstract: A system of secure data packets for transmission over a packet switched network includes an expiring Hash-based Message Authentication Code (HMAC) appended to the data packet. The expiring HMAC is calculated based on a shared secret and a clock time. A receiving network application or firewall with the shared secret validates the secure data packets based on a comparison of the expiring HMAC to the receiving network or application's own calculation of a valid HMAC based on the shared secret and the clock time. Applications executing on the receiving and sending networks do not need modification to use the secure data packet protocol because HMAC appending, validation, and removal may all occur at network boundaries on firewalls. Protected host endpoints may serve client endpoints using expiring HMAC data packets and other validation information based on security data stored on a shared ledger such as nonce values encountered by the network.Type: ApplicationFiled: January 14, 2019Publication date: March 12, 2020Applicant: Grid7 LLC d/b/a TaekionInventors: Katsak William, James Barry

Patent number: 10587968Abstract: [Problem] In the case where an audio signal of the same source is output from a plurality of speakers, the speakers are adjusted so that the audio signals become optimal at a listening position. [Solution] Processing in which an audio signal output from a wireless speaker 1 is collected by a microphone of a controller 2 carried by a listener and a delay time is measured that is the difference between an output time of the audio signal from the wireless speaker 1 and an input time of the audio signal to the microphone of the controller 2 is performed on a plurality of the wireless speakers 1 that output an audio signal of the same source, and the delay times of the audio signals from these respective wireless speakers 1 are measured. Output timings of these respective wireless speakers 1 are adjusted on the basis of these delay times.Type: GrantFiled: September 13, 2016Date of Patent: March 10, 2020Assignee: D&M Holdings, Inc.Inventor: Koji Maeda

Patent number: 10584042Abstract: A humidification-dehumidification water purification system and method is disclosed. The system comprises a plurality of evaporator/condenser units and heat exchanger, preferably a solar collector. Contaminated water flows through successive condenser stages to the heat exchanger, and from there through successive evaporator stages. A flow of air is directed through successive evaporator stages in the direction opposite to the flow of water, where it is humidified by water vapor evaporating from the water. The humidified air passes through the successive condenser stages, where it is cooled, thereby condensing pure water and dehumidifying the air. The pure water is extracted from the system, and the dehumidified air can be recirculated through the system. In preferred embodiments of the invention, the evaporator/condenser units are stacked beneath the solar collector, and the system is fully portable and modular and can be either land- or water borne.Type: GrantFiled: January 27, 2016Date of Patent: March 10, 2020Assignee: T.S.D.
